THIN-LAYER DRYING AND MATHEMATICAL MODELING FOR APPLE

Drying is a method of food preservation which causes many physical and chemical changes.The hot air convective drying characteristics of thin layer apple were evaluated in a laboratory scale dryer.The drying experiments were carried out at 40, 50, 60, 70 and 80 ℃ and at the air velocity of 1, 1.5 and 2 m/s for constant sample thickness 4 mm at thin layer dryer.Different mathematical models were tested in order to investigate the drying behavior of apple in the dryer.The results indicated that the Midilli model can represent better predictions for the moisture transfer than the others and has lowest Root Mean Square (RMSE) and Sum Square Errors (SSE) and highest regression coefficient.
